The May 8, 1970 show featured extended versions of Doors classics like "Light My Fire" and a mix of hits such as "Roadhouse Blues" and "When the Music's Over," along with blues covers like "Mystery Train." Jim Morrison was in top form, engaging with the audience and improvising. This legendary concert, recorded and later released as LIVE IN DETROIT is a fan favorite and showcases the raw energy that made their live shows unforgettable.
